As nouns,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-Day Saints is a hyponym of Protestant denomination; that is,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-Day Saints is a word with a more specific, narrower meaning than Protestant denomination:
  • Protestant denomination: group of Protestant congregations
  •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-Day Saints: church founded by Joseph Smith in 1830 with headquarters in Salt Lake City, Utah
